SCUM is a survival game in an open world, developed by the Croatian development studio Gamepires in cooperation with Croteam, and published by Devolver Digital. The game is available through the Steam platform, so far since 2018 as part of the Early Access program, but you can already play the full 1.0 version of the game today. Already after a few hours of playing it is clear that SCUM is not a game for everyone, but for those looking for a challenge, details and realism - this game could be a hit.

What is immediately striking about SCUM is the level of realism and complexity. The game goes way beyond the standard hunger and thirst system. There is an entire metabolism system that monitors calorie intake, vitamins, minerals, hydration, body temperature and more. Every bite and sip of water has an effect on the character. Even bodily functions, such as urination and defecation, must be performed manually. All of this may seem excessive, but it actually contributes to a deep sense of immersion in the game world.

Moving through the environment is also very realistic. The character has limited physical abilities that develop throughout the game – running, jumping and fighting drain stamina and can lead to injury if overdone. Combat can be tense and deadly, especially against other players. Weapons, ammunition and equipment are not readily available, so every find becomes precious. The crafting system is detailed, with a heavy emphasis on improvisation and survival in nature.

Graphically, SCUM makes a strong impression. The island is diverse, with dense vegetation, abandoned military bases, rural settlements and hidden locations. Weather conditions and the cycle of day and night add to the atmosphere. The sounds of nature and the environment are well integrated, and any noise in the forest can mean a potential threat.

In conclusion, the first impressions of SCUM are extremely positive for those who like complex and realistic survival games. Although it is not suitable for casual players due to its complexity, it offers a unique experience that does not have much competition in the market. If you like games that force you to plan, adapt and be resourceful – SCUM is a title that's definitely worth trying.

key differences between SCUM 1.0 and earlier versions:

  1. SCUM 1.0 finally removes random "puppets" and introduces an encounter system - enemies appear only when you attract them or when you enter certain zones, which brings more exciting and optimized gameplay
  2. Armed NPCs with intelligent, adaptive behavior are introduced into the game, making the world more alive and dangerous.
  3. A deep and varied quest system has been created: the player can solve predefined missions or design his own tasks.
  4. The entire map has been redesigned: POIs have been renewed, new buildings have been added and a more advanced loot system has been reshaped, reshaping the game.
  5. The anti‑cheat system has been replaced with Easy Anti‑Cheat on BattleEye, for better protection and fair play
  6. The return of vehicles such as the tractor, seaplane and new vehicles improved mobility, research and bases.
  7. A new tutorial has been introduced, and with a wipe, all players start from the beginning for an exciting and fair start.
  8. Visually and technically, the engine has been thoroughly optimized - better graphics, fewer bugs, more stable frame-rate and performance.
